Sometimes antibiotics can be harmful

Fluoroquinolones are antibiotics that can cause adverse effects such as rupture tendons or severe neurological symptoms. Dr. Beatrice Golomb MD, PhD of the Golomb Research Group at UC San Diego will tell us about the risk factors, contraindications, and management of fluoroquinolones adverse effects. We will also discuss tips for patients experiencing adverse effects associated with this drug.
